titleOfInvention Synthesis of high-surface-area nanoporous bivo4 electrodes
abstract Photoelectrochemical materials and photoelectrodes comprising the materials are provided. The photoelectrochemical materials comprise a porous, high-surface-area BiVO 4 that is composed of particles smaller than the hole diffusion length of BiVO 4 .
